Brightness of each of the rgb channels

Assignment Help Computer Engineering
Reference no: EM133370806

Question: Get a program that allows the user to set the brightness of each of the RGB channels by using the rotation dial to control brightness and a push button to select the channel. For example, the operation of this program could be as follows.

User turns the dial to set the brightness of the red LED.

The User pushes button 1 and the red brightness stays locked in.

User turns the dial to set the brightness of the green LED.

The User pushes button 1 and the green brightness stays locked in.

User turns the dial to set the brightness of the blue LED.

If the user pushed button 1 and the blue brightness stays locked in.

At this point the brightness cannot change until the user hits button 1 again.

Note: The lights should stay on as you move from one colour to the next. The goal is to be able to make any colour. You should also use the serial monitor to display the value of each light.

Reference no: EM133370806

Questions Cloud

Define this type of lighting used during her reading : Define this type of lighting used during her reading of the letter Why do you think the director used this lighting while Diana read the letter?
Focus on human resources analytics : key metrics currently used in organizations that focus on human resources analytics. Provide examples and at least two sources to support your discussion
What is meant by a business underlying cost structure : What is meant by a business's underlying cost structure? Why is this information valuable to managers? What are the differences among them?
Describe one of the classic synchronization problems : Describe one of the classic synchronization problems discussed there, and state your opinion why it is important in contemporary IT.
Brightness of each of the rgb channels : COMP 1045 Georgian College Get a program that allows the user to set the brightness of each of the RGB channels by using the rotation dial to control brightness
Why might your case selection be a problem : Why might your case selection be a problem? What would you do to fix this problem in your case selection process?
Describe business perspective for the inclusion of diversity : Describe the business perspective for the inclusion of diversity management in a healthcare environment. Include how diversity management has been addressed
Explain functions of external bodies in supporting infection : explain the functions of external bodies in supporting infection prevention and control in the work setting, and also explain why particular devices need
Threads within the process are blocked : when a ULT executes a system call, not only is that thread blocked, but also all of the threads within the process are blocked. Why is that so

Reviews

Write a Review

Computer Engineering Questions & Answers

  Does pizza hut company pass the mor test

Does Pizza hut company pass the MoR test and Should this business have a Facebook presence? Why or why not?

  Write a program to read the scores recieved

A programmming contest was organised between two universities, Elm and Oak. There were n participants from Elma and m participants from Oak.

  Discuss the initial and final angular momenta

In an experiment to check conservation of angular momentum, a student obtains the results shown in Table for the initial and final angular momenta (L and L).

  Explain the different categories of data in sap

To help students understand the different categories of data in SAP ERP. Post your responses, examples, ideas, and discussions on this topic on the blackboard.

  Describe limitations of blockchain and emerging concepts

Blockchain continues to be deployed into various businesses and industries. However, Blockchain is not without its problems. Several challenges have already.

  Write down a program that prompts the user to input

Write the program that prompts the user to input the x-y coordinate of a point in a Cartesian plane. The program should then output a message indicating whether the point is the orgin, is located on the x (or y) axis, or appears in a particular qu..

  How a variable called employee is an abstraction of problem

Variables in programs are also used as abstractions in the problem domain. Explain how a variable called employee is an abstraction of a problem-domain concept.

  Change the foreground color of a jlabel text

CSS 222 Eastern Gateway Community College How am I able to change the foreground color of a JLabel text with clicking a JButton using an Action Event Handlers

  What would the mips assembly code

Assume that the variables f, g, h, i, j are assigned to registers $s0 through $s4. Assume that the base address of the A and B are in the registers $s6 and $s7. What would the MIPS assembly code be for the following C statements

  What aspects of a risk assessment do you feel are important

What aspects of a risk assessment do you feel are the most important? Give examples to support your answer and explain your rationale.

  Create a systems diagram in microsoft visio

Create a Systems Diagram in Microsoft Visio, or another diagramming tool, that shows both the current (from Week One instructions) and proposed IT landscape.

  Explain kerchoff six principles in detail

Auguste Kerchoff put forth a set of guidelines in the development of new algorithms or the evaluation of existing ones. While they are not required.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d